As an Amazon Field Engineer, you will provide full life‐cycle support to AWS Data Centers from design inception through site improvement and maintenance. You will be the "go‐to" engineering resource for your region when technical advice is needed, and will use your subject‐matter expertise and engage with diverse teams to:
Key Responsibilities
* Perform design and equipment submittal review for new Data Centers in your region.
* Troubleshoot, conduct Root Cause Analysis (RCA) and create Corrective Action (CA) documentation for site/equipment failures.
* Directly support operational issues with ad‐hoc training, complex operating procedure reviews, including critical equipment, and event support.
* Own the design for existing data center upgrades and design‐solutions, which add capacity, improve availability, and increase efficiency.
* Interface with internal data center design engineering team, server hardware team, environmental health and safety team to promote standards that maintain consistency and reliability in services delivered.
* Work on concurrent projects, sometimes in multiple geographical regions.
* Initiate and lead engineering audits including on‐site visits within Amazon's leased/owned data centers. Produce reports outlining risks with recommended mitigations and remediation.
* Act as resident engineer during new construction projects. Support construction, commissioning, and turnover.
